| Yearly | 4 years | |
|---|---|---|
Tuition and Fees | $10,017 | $40,068 |
Room and Board | $14,920 | $59,680 |
Books and Supplies | $1,460 | $5,840 |
Other expenses | $6,426 | $25,704 |
| Sticker Price | $32,823 | $131,292 |
Based on historical data, in-state tuition is expected to rise by approximately $384 per year over the next three years, reaching $10,401 in 2024, and $10,785 in 2025, and $11,169 in 2026.
